WebThe Sikh Holy Book is called 'Guru Granth Sahib'. It is a collection of teachings and writings by Guru Nanak and other Gurus. It is the living Guru of the Sikhs . 5Ks 1. Kesh is uncut hair. 2. Kangha is a comb. 3. Kara is a steel bracelet. 4. Kirpan is a sword. 5. Kaccha or Kachhera is a soldier's shorts. Web9 hours ago · The celebrations took place under one umbrella at Gurudwara Saheb Ameerpet, Hyderabad and included rendering of Gurbani Keertans by Ragi Jathas … WebAug 24, 2024 · It was the fifth Sikh master, Guru Arjan Dev, who compiled the first Bir of the Guru Granth Sahib in 1604, and installed it at the Golden Temple in Amritsar. Later, the tenth Sikh master, Guru Gobind Singh, added verses penned by the ninth master, his father Guru Tegh Bahadur, and compiled the Bir for the second and last time.
